cdma2000 Forward Link Modulation for Component Test
cdma2000 Forward Link Modulation for Component Test
This section teaches you how to build forward link cdma2000 waveforms for testing component designs.
The waveforms are generated by the signal generator’s internal dual arbitrary waveform generator.

Selecting a cdma2000 Forward Link Predefined Setup
1. Press
Preset.
2. Press
Mode > CDMA > Arb CDMA2000.
3. Press
CDMA2000 Select > Pilot.
This selects a pilot cdma2000 forward link waveform. The display changes to FWD CDMA2000 Setup:
SR1 Pilot. Forward link is the default setting for link direction, and therefore does not need to be set.
Generating the Waveform
Press
CDMA Off On until On is highlighted.
This generates the predefined pilot CDMA forward link waveform. During waveform generation, the CDMA
and I/Q annunciators appear and the waveform is stored in volatile Arb memory. The waveform is now
modulating the RF carrier.
Configuring the RF Output
1. Set the RF output frequency to 2.17 GHz.
2. Set the output amplitude to −10 dBm.
3. Press
RF On/Off until On is highlighted.
The predefined CDMA forward link signal is now available at the RF OUTPUT connector of the signal
generator.
